Travel restrictions updates for Guatemala
1 2 3

15.07.2021 14:12: updated entry restrictions.
Passengers must have:
- a negative COVID-19 antigen or PCR test taken at most 3 days before departure from the first embarkation point; or
- a COVID-19 vaccination certificate showing that they were fully vaccinated at least 2 weeks before departure; or
- a COVID-19 recovery certificate issued at least 10 days after the positive test result. The passenger must have tested positive at most 3 months before arrival.
-- This does not apply to passengers younger than 10 years.
